Could Jessie G's collaboration with Gretchen Wilson and Colbie Caillat in her latest music video "Like My Whiskey" make it the most popular video of the week on Taste of Country's video countdown?
Wayland and Emily Faith have recently released new videos, aiming to gain votes. Additionally, there have been notable changes in the Top 10.
Alisan Porter's new music video for "See in the Dark" has made a big impact, debuting at the impressive No. 2 spot. Kenny Chesney also enters the countdown at No. 6 with his latest video for "Take Her Home." Reba McEntire, Lainey Wilson, and Jimmy Buffett have all made a comeback to the Top 10 after a particularly intense week of voting.

Please be advised that fans have the opportunity to vote for a video once per hour until the poll concludes the following Saturday at 12PM Eastern Time. The Top 10 of the week will be announced promptly after the poll ends. Videos will no longer be included after six months, either due to waning fan interest or the release of a new video for a current song by the artist.
